Responsibilities
  • Core Event-Driven Backend: Architect and scale our Node.js / Next.js / TypeScript / Supabase (Postgres) / AWS stack. Design schemas, event flows, and APIs that power real-time, resilient psychiatric care ops.
  • LLM Agent Infrastructure: Build actual agent loops—tool use, memory, retry logic, context updates, feedback mechanisms. Not a demo. A co-worker.
  • Human + AI Ops UX: Shape real-time interfaces where human teammates and agents co-work, co-learn, and co-adapt. Agents learn by using the same UI our humans do.
  • World-State Simulation: Define the canonical state of a patient’s journey. Power alerting, planning, and agent behavior with a simulation of psychiatric care at scale.
  • Data & Compliance: Engineer secure, HIPAA-compliant pipelines for transcripts, events, and EHR data—structured for both operations and AI training.
  • System Design & Strategy: You’ll work directly with Danny (CTO) to debate architecture, invent new primitives, and define the foundation for AI-native mental health systems.

Legion.Health provides psychiatric care through telemedicine, using a secure online portal to connect patients with board-certified providers for mental health services. Patients start with a comprehensive one-hour initial visit to establish diagnosis and trust, followed by a personalized schedule of follow-up appointments to monitor progress and manage prescriptions, with easy options for additional visits if needed. The model emphasizes accessibility and affordability, enabling care from home and collaboration with the patient’s broader care team. Legion.Health differentiates itself through its team of board-certified providers guided by top psychiatric experts and its focus on delivering high-quality, patient-centered care remotely, serving both individuals and other healthcare providers as a telemedicine partner. Its goal is to help people take control of their mental health by making reliable psychiatric care more accessible and affordable.

AI bot refills antidepressants for $20/month, cutting 67-day psychiatry wait times in Utah pilot

Legion Health, a Utah-based telepsychiatry company, has launched a $20-per-month AI tool for mental health prescription renewals, addressing median wait times of 67 days for psychiatry appointments. The service handles refills for stable patients on maintenance medications like SSRIs and Wellbutrin but does not diagnose, prescribe new medications or adjust doses. The AI conducts safety checks for side effects, drug interactions and warning signs before approving refills. Cases flagged as concerning are routed to human clinicians, who can be requested at any time. The rollout requires doctor approval for the first 250 prescriptions, with subsequent review systems in place. Founded in 2021, Legion Health cites provider shortages and high costs as key drivers, noting 40% to 50% of patients don't consistently take psychiatric medications as prescribed.

GD Ventures backs US telehealth startup Legion Health in pre-series A round

GD Ventures, an early-stage startup investor, has completed a pre-Series A investment in Legion Health, a US-based telehealth clinic. The investment amount was not disclosed. Next Coast Ventures joined as a new investor alongside existing backer Y Combinator. Founded by Princeton University roommates, Legion Health addresses America's 60-day average wait time for psychiatric care through a full-stack telemedicine model. The company manages the entire medical process directly, enabling patients to receive treatment at home as early as the day after registration. Legion Health has integrated AI technology across its entire workflow, from booking and screening to consultations and billing, eliminating administrative bottlenecks in the healthcare system.
